百分贷借款app下载正规吗,类似百分贷的正规平台有哪些
开发一款金融级别的借贷应用程序,核心在于构建一套高可用、高并发且符合金融监管要求的技术架构,同时必须集成智能风控引擎以保障资金安全与数据合规,这不仅是代码的堆砌,更是对业务逻辑、安全标准及用户体验的深度整合,在当前竞争激烈的金融科技市场中,用户在选择服务时,往往会参考类似百分贷借款app下载一样正规的借钱平台作为标准,因此开发过程必须严格遵循金融级开发规范,确保系统的稳定性与安全性。
系统架构设计:高可用与微服务化
金融借贷系统对稳定性要求极高,任何宕机都可能引发信任危机,采用微服务架构是首选方案。
- 服务拆分策略:将系统拆分为用户中心、订单中心、支付中心、风控中心、消息通知等独立模块,各模块间通过RPC(如Dubbo或gRPC)进行通信,确保单一模块故障不影响整体运行。
- 数据库高可用:采用MySQL主从复制读写分离架构,配合分库分表策略(如ShardingSphere),以应对海量交易数据的存储需求,引入Redis集群缓存热点数据,减轻数据库压力。
- 负载均衡与容错:使用Nginx或SLB进行流量分发,配合Sentinel或Hystrix实现熔断降级,当某个服务响应超时或异常率升高时,系统需自动切断请求,防止雪崩效应。
核心风控引擎开发:构建安全防线
风控是借贷平台的生命线,开发一套高效的风控系统需要结合规则引擎与大数据模型。
- 数据采集与清洗:在用户注册、申请借款等环节,全面采集设备指纹、IP地理位置、运营商数据等,通过ETL工具对数据进行清洗和标准化处理。
- 规则引擎部署:引入Drools或Easy Rule等规则引擎,配置反欺诈策略,针对同一设备多次申请、短时间内高频点击等行为进行实时拦截。
- AI模型集成:利用Python训练机器学习模型(如XGBoost或LightGBM),对用户进行信用评分,将Java后端与Python模型服务通过API对接,实现毫秒级信用评估输出。
- 黑名单机制:建立并维护动态黑名单库,对接第三方征信数据,在业务流程初期即过滤掉高风险用户。
合规性与数据安全实现
正规平台必须严格遵守《个人信息保护法》等法规,确保用户隐私不泄露。
- 数据加密传输:全站强制开启HTTPS,采用TLS 1.2及以上版本加密传输数据,敏感字段(如身份证号、银行卡号)在数据库中必须使用AES算法进行加密存储,禁止明文展示。
- 实名认证与KYC:集成第三方权威认证服务(如小鸟云或腾讯云的OCR与人脸识别),实现身份证件信息核验、活体检测,确保“人证一致”,满足反洗钱(AML)合规要求。
- 隐私合规设计:在APP端设计隐私协议弹窗,明确告知用户数据收集范围与用途,开发用户数据“撤回权”与“删除权”功能接口,赋予用户对个人数据的控制权。
业务流程与用户体验优化
为了提升通过率并留存用户,前端交互与后端逻辑需紧密配合,提供流畅的借款体验。
- 全流程自动化审批:开发自动化审批流程,用户提交申请后,系统自动调用风控引擎评分,评分通过则直接进入资金划拨流程,无需人工干预,实现“秒级放款”体验。
- 电子合同签约:接入第三方电子签章服务(如e签宝),在放款前生成具有法律效力的电子借款合同,用户通过APP端完成人脸签名,确保合同合规有效。
- 多渠道还款接入:开发支持快捷支付、网银支付、代扣等多种还款方式的接口,对接银联或第三方支付渠道,确保还款资金实时到账,并自动更新订单状态。
运维监控与应急响应
系统上线后的稳定性维护同样关键,需建立全方位的监控体系。
- 链路追踪:引入SkyWalking或Zipkin,对分布式系统中的调用链进行全链路追踪,一旦出现报错,能快速定位到具体的代码行与服务节点。
- 日志审计:建立集中式日志管理平台(如ELK Stack),对所有用户的操作日志、资金变动日志进行永久化存储,这不仅用于排错,更是应对监管审计的必要手段。
- 自动化运维:使用Docker + Kubernetes进行容器化部署,配合Jenkins实现CI/CD(持续集成/持续交付),在代码提交后自动进行构建、测试和发布,减少人为操作失误。
开发一款正规的借贷平台是一个系统工程,需要在架构设计上追求极致的稳定性,在风控上实现精准的智能化,在合规上做到无懈可击,只有通过严谨的代码逻辑和完善的业务流程,才能打造出用户体验良好且安全可信的金融产品。
关注公众号
